If you want to enjoy a generous and delicious dessert, Romanian Papanasi donuts are for you. These donuts are fried in oil and served hot with crème fraîche and red fruit jam. Their typical shape is reminiscent of that of French nuns, with a small ball placed on a large one. Papanasi are a traditional dessert from Romania, which can be enjoyed on all occasions. They are crispy on the outside and soft on the inside, and their taste is both sweet and tangy. Papanasi are a real treat that will take you on a journey and delight you.

Instructions

  1. In a bowl, mix the cheese, egg yolk, zest, vanilla sugar and salt.
  2. Then add the yeast then the flour without kneading, we do not want any gluten development.
  3. Whipping the egg whites and incorporating them little by little into the dough.
  4. Heat the oil up to 170°C.
  5. On an oiled work surface, divide the dough into 4. From each piece of dough, remove a nut and form a ball. With the rest of the dough pieces form rings.
  6. Cook the donuts in the oil, when they are golden brown, place them on absorbent paper.
  7. Serve with a tablespoon of crème fraîche and a teaspoon of blueberry jam.
